I don't think your trunks are a problem at all. Of course we are looking at a two dimensional picture, so it looks to be more of an issue, than it probably is when viewing it three dimensional. Upon closer inspection it appears (correct me if I am wrong), that the trunk to the rear, is just that, a "rear trunk", and so not really crosses anything, but gives depth and character to your tree. Much better than removing it, and leaving the image flat and two dimensional. Very good material, soon to look like a great old live oak. Good progress, keep us up to date.
